Scottsdale is a city in the eastern part of Maricopa County, Arizona, United States, part of the Greater Phoenix Area. Named Scottsdale in 1894 after its founder Winfield Scott, a retired U.S. Army chaplain, the city was incorporated in 1951 with a population of 2,000. The 2019 population was estimated at 258,069.[3] Its slogan is “The West’s Most Western Town.”[5]

Volley ball is a sport with an excellent number of jumps and switches. Mobility in upper and especially lower limbs is important for shock absorption. Inefficient joints causes offsetting motion patterns which sooner or later causes micro injury of the tissues and tension. Additionally, if the player lacks movement, his/her force production could be substantially impaired.

It likewise stores elastic energy which is very essential for leaping, rebounding or any other ballistic activity. Ligaments attach the bone to each other throughout the joint. Strength of ligaments are really essential when high load is applied as in landing a jump. Although tendons and ligaments are trainable, many physical preparation programs seem to do not have attention to reinforcing it.

Even though the core is not a power generator, it plays important role transferring power created in the hips”. Weak and unstable core musculature would indicate impaired power transmission which would cause weaker performance. For instance, throughout increasing in beach ball, the core muscles contract to support the trunk so that the legs can perform explosive launch and the arms hit the ball.
